VMware Fusion 5 packs over 70 new features

VMware -- which specializes in virtualization and cloud infrastructure -- has announced VMware Fusion 5, which boasts over 70 new features for a "Windows on Mac" experience. In addition, VMware is introducing VMware Fusion 5 Professional with new capabilities designed to improve the way businesses and IT deliver applications to users on Macs and PCs.

"While the number of users adopting Macs continue to rise, the business environment is still dominated by Windows," says Jason Joel, director, personal products, VMware. "VMware Fusion 5 and Fusion 5 Professional build upon our award-winning platform, adding new capabilities that are in demand among both individual and professional users. Leveraging our experience with consumer and enterprise end-users, we believe this new version of the product is the best solution on the market for users who want to run Windows on Mac simultaneously."

The VMware Fusion 5 product family offers a way to run Windows on a Mac for individual or business use. VMware Fusion 5 has been revamped to take advantage of new technologies only available in Mountain Lion, Windows 8 and the latest Macs.

For example, you can run Windows on Mountain Lion Mac and search Windows programs in Launchpad, use "AirPlay Mirroring" to stream Mac and Windows applications on an HDTV and get VMware Fusion notifications in Mountain Lion’s notification center.

VMware Fusion 5 supports Windows 8 Standard, Pro and Enterprise editions so users can optimize the new Windows 8 "Metro" environment directly on a Mac.

Support for the latest Mac technologies include compatibility with Mountain Lion, Retina Display optimization, USB 3 connectivity, and improved support for large memory Macs (so you can run more virtual machines simultaneously). Performance enhancements include "up to 40% faster general performance speeds, improved power management for longer battery life and faster 3D graphics."

New ways to experience Windows on a Mac are available through an updated virtual machine library that enables transitions between multiple operating systems, one click snapshots with improved graphical appearance, a new graphics driver for Linux 3D desktops, and a new embedded learning center for immediate support.

VMware Fusion 5 Professional

VMware Fusion 5 Professional includes all the features of Fusion 5 plus new capabilities designed to improve the way professionals deliver business applications to Mac users. Key benefits include:

Open the doors to Macs: Whether business applications run on Windows XP, Windows 7, Windows 8 or one of more than 200 other operating systems, VMware Fusion 5 is designed to ensure maximum compatibility with the applications users need.

Create restricted virtual machines: You can create an encrypted corporate image designed to meet the needs of employees and make them productive from their first power-on. To prevent tampering of the corporate image, restrictions can prevent users from changing virtual machine settings or attaching USB devices to Windows.

Easy deployment across multiple platforms: VMware Fusion 5 Professional includes a commercial license of VMware Player 5 to deploy and run restricted virtual machines on Macs, Windows and Linux systems.

Reduce support costs: Reduce support costs by directing end-users to customized Web resources directly from VMware Fusion 5 Professional’s Help menu.

Easy management: VMware Fusion 5 Professional is a full perpetual license that activates both VMware Fusion 5 Professional and VMware Player 5.

In addition, VMware Fusion 5 has a number of specific features useful to IT audiences such as the ability to have network interactivity between virtual machines on the same host machine.

Availability and pricing

VMware Fusion 5 and VMware Fusion 5 Professional are available immediately for download and purchase from vmware.com for US$49.99 and $99.99, respectively. Customers who have purchased VMware Fusion 4 on or after July 25, 2012, are eligible for an electronic upgrade to VMware Fusion 5 at no additional cost. Volume pricing for corporate users starts at 10 users, is available from select resellers and vmware.com/vmwarestore/ and can reach discounts of up to 30%.

VMware Fusion 3 and 4 customers as well as Parallels Desktop customers can upgrade to VMware Fusion 5 Professional for $49.99 at www.vmware.com/go/buyfusion . There is no upgrade path to VMware Fusion 5 (standard). VMware Fusion is available in English, German, French, Italian, Spanish, Simplified Chinese and Japanese.
